Need to Escape
 
Hi there,
I am new to this website but I am not new to trying to escape from obesity. I have been trying for over 10 years now. I am 38, and it is time I took control of my life, so here I am. I have lost 10 pounds so far, and now I am 268 pounds. I really, really want to get this weight off, so I hope to find and give support on this forum. I hope I can keep up, it seems like a very active board! I would love to hear tips on what works best for you guys. For me, the key was getting the junk out of the house and filling it with fresh fruits and veggies instead.

Lyn2007 08-21-2007 10:48 PM

Thanks so much for all the encouragements and comments on my blog too! I figured I can vent that way and keep track of my progress too. I LOVE this forum. I have been reading lots of threads but not posting yet. I am learning so much from everyone.
I have 5 kids so it is very hard for me to get the junk out of the house, but the real culprit is my husband. He stocks the house with junk constantly. He buys candy bars by the CASE and those huge muffins from Costco, and lots of bags of chips. I try and talk to him but he just keeps buying it. He has said he is not attracted to skinny women, too. Well, he is gone for a few weeks out of town so I have gotten rid of all the junk and am doing great. My kids are not even really complaining, either. They are eating more fruit now. But I am not sure how it will go one DH gets home. I am fighting for my life here.
